Distribution of the 'Oundo' Surname

According to available data, the 'Oundo' surname is most prevalent in Uganda, where it is estimated that there are over 6,000 individuals with this surname. In Kenya, the surname is also quite common, with approximately 5,800 individuals bearing the name.

Outside of Africa, the 'Oundo' surname can be found in countries such as the United States, Tanzania, Qatar, and the United Kingdom. While the number of individuals with the surname is smaller in these countries, the presence of 'Oundo' demonstrates the global reach of this unique name.

Countries with more Oundo on earth

  1. Uganda Uganda (6219)
  2. Kenya Kenya (5836)
  3. Ivory Coast Ivory Coast (86)
  4. Cameroon Cameroon (41)
  5. United States United States (13)
  6. Tanzania Tanzania (9)
  7. Qatar Qatar (6)
  8. England England (5)
  9. Canada Canada (3)
  10. India India (2)
  11. Benin Benin (1)
  12. Switzerland Switzerland (1)
  13. Egypt Egypt (1)
  14. France France (1)
  15. Nothern Ireland Nothern Ireland (1)
  16. New Caledonia New Caledonia (1)
  17. Nigeria Nigeria (1)
  18. Netherlands Netherlands (1)
  19. Yemen Yemen (1)
  20. South Africa South Africa (1)
